Course Details

β€’ Introduction to Political Philosophy of War
β€’ Just War Theory: Historical Context and Development
β€’ Jus Ad Bellum: Principles and Criteria for Going to War
β€’ Jus In Bello: Principles and Criteria for Conducting War
β€’ Contemporary Challenges in Political Philosophy of War
β€’ Humanitarian Intervention and the Responsibility to Protect
β€’ The Ethics of Nuclear Deterrence and Weapons of Mass Destruction
β€’ Terrorism and Asymmetric Warfare in Political Philosophy
β€’ The Morality of Peacekeeping and Post-Conflict Reconstruction
β€’ Feminist Perspectives on War and Political Violence
